the effective nuclear charge `(Z_("eff"))` takes into account the inter-electronic repulsion in muti-electrons atoms. Slater's rules help us in evaluating `z_("eff")` for various species Apply Slater's Rules to answer the following questions :
`Z_("eff")` for 3d electrons of Zn =x
`Z_("eff")` for 3d electrons of `Zn^(2+)=y
`Z_("eff") for 4s electrons of `Zn=z`
Chose the correct options (S) :

A

`x gt z`

B

`y gt z`

C

`x = y`

D

All of these

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
D
